XML 112 R96.htm IDEA: XBRL DOCUMENT v3.10.0.1
Employee Stock Ownership Plan - Number and Value of ESOP Shares (Details) - USD ($)
$ in Thousands
Jun. 30, 2018
Jun. 30, 2017
Disclosure of Compensation Related Costs, Share-based Payments [Abstract]    
Allocated shares 1,502,323 1,717,608
Committed to be released shares 73,826 74,983
Unallocated shares 72,114 145,941
Total ESOP shares 1,648,263 1,938,532
Fair value of ESOP shares $ 50,354 $ 58,641